Best Schools in Farnham, VA
Farnham, VA has a total of 5 schools including 2 high schools, 2 middle schools and 1 elementary schools. A total of 2,302 students attend Farnham, VA schools. On average, schools in Farnham score 42%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 43%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Farnham me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Farnham, VA
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Farnham, VA has a total population of 1,636 with 18%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 78%, and 19%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
